Kenya Defence Force
The Kenyan Armed Forces number between 40,000 and 45,000 officers and men. It is the untested and well balanced force in the region. The force is a renowned candidate for many united nation peace missions.
The Kenyan Armed Forces is best equipped Force in the region. The force also leads in the Military transportation sector.
Kenya Armed Force for example has over 23 transport helicopters, 37 attack choppers and 31 fixed wing transport aeroplanes. Critics have it that the Air combat wings still don,t compliment the entire Military structure.
Unlike the rest of East Africa, the Kenya army mainly uses weapons from the West, until recently a Central Intelligence Agency (CIA) report says. The force is currently running a MLU (mid life upgrade) program. Some of the upgrades are; the Air force F-5E to F-5EM, army’s AML-90 light tanks and several squad assault weapons. In the MLU programs, equipment replacement are being awarded to Eastern bloc manufactures for the first time in Military history.
The Kenyan navy operates missiles and several gun boats mainly acquired from Europe.
Proposal have been made on F-15, JF-17 and Mi35 gun ships

sisal makonge This is what I deduced.
Five firms were bidding to supply the Amour corps with MRAP Category 1 4x4 (MRAP-MRUV)
The Mine Resistant Utility Vehicle (MRUV) are smaller and lighter apc, designed for urban operations
Paramount Group, SA
specialises in the manufacture of three armoured vehicles, the Matador (Mine Protected Vehicle 2 + 12 passengers), the Marauder (Mine Protected Vehicle 2 + 8 passengers) which was unveiled at the Africa 2008 Aerospace tradeshow, and The Maverick (Internal Security Vehicle, 2 + 10 passengers), which is based on the design of the Matador and the Marauder.
Collectively these vehicles are called the Nemo Land Forces System. The firm also offers peace keeping solutions.
Mechem Technologies (PTY) Limited SA
a subsidiary and a Consultants Division of the State-owned Denel (Pty) Ltd,
the Casspir Mk IV, uniscout, mamba 4x4, samil 50 trucks
Integrated Convoy Protection (PTY) Limited SA
a South African based company which designs and produces one of the most impressive Armored Personnel Carriers used in combat today, the REVA. (Crew 10)
OTT Technologies (Pty)
OTT Armoured Vehicles is a business unit of OTT Technologies (Pty) Ltd, a South African company
Puma M26
IAI Ramta. Isreali
A Division of Israel Aircraft Industries
Ram 2000 Crew 2, Passengers 8

Basically what OTT does is build or modifying MRAP-MRUV based on your budget requirements. it doesn’t own a vehicles or brands apart from the armed shell for the apc. give it your budget and it will get you a chassis and engine to fit in. The outward appearances will look the same but the chassis and engines are different. So it might not necessarily mean Kenya would have got the TATA versions.

it is not uncommon for aircrafts to experience problems after major services or overhauls. The F-5 in question was a F-5F (trainer). to avoid any delays in training, parts were exchanged from another F-5. this again is also not uncommon in the aviation industry esp. when time is of essence. New parts will be order and the “cannibalized” fighter will be reinstated to it previous mode. These were precautionary measure in respect for the aircraft and its crew.
